The KJV Bible says a man’s gift makes room for him and brings him before kings. In layman’s literal English, when you give someone a gift, it can bring you or your name before people of high repute. Don’t just attend the business fair with your business card only, come with a few of your products that you can strategically give away to people who can impact your business tremendously. Giveaways don’t have to be just a free exchange of something for next to nothing. Even selling at a discount is considered a giveaway. So if you can, offer your services and or products at a discount to prospects. This will attract positive attention as well. If you are just starting out, you can launch your business during the fair and offer discounts to those who patronise you that day. Last year, a wise business owner (Gidi Cartel) launched his business at Connect Nigeria’s Fair and was able to secure an investment deal for a million dollars from a New York fund. (Find out how he did it here)  His company is just under a year in business at the moment. So, when you choose to launch and offer discounts, see it as an opportunity to establish connections aka networking.
